πA single person spends $1,013 per month in Medellin vs $1,281 in Abraq Khaitan, rent included.
πA couple spends around $1,602 per month in Medellin vs $2,065 in Abraq Khaitan, rent included.
πA family of three spends $2,192 per month in Medellin vs $2,850 in Abraq Khaitan, rent included.
πMedellin is about 21% cheaper than Abraq Khaitan, driven mainly by Eating Out.
πBoth Medellin and Abraq Khaitan are more affordable than the global median β Medellin24% lower, Abraq Khaitan4% lower.

π A central one-bedroom costs $476 in Medellin versus $761 in Abraq Khaitan.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
π°Salaries run about 613% higher in Abraq Khaitan,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
πA mid-range dinner for two costs $33.00 in Medellin versus $82.0 in Abraq Khaitan. Groceries tell a different story β $188 in Medellin vs $148 in Abraq Khaitan β so Abraq Khaitan w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
